如何使用 winforms 从 mysql 保存加载富文本
How save a load rich text from mysql using winforms
我正在尝试使用 mysql 数据库和 winfoms 保存和加载富文本。
我必须在 mysql 中使用什么数据类型以及如何在 richtextbox 中加载文本?
实际上我使用 VARCHAR(5000)
作为数据类型并像这样加载 richtextbox
rtbannotations.Text = meetings.annotations;
但文本显示为未格式化。
假设您有在数据库中存储 richTextFormat 并获取它的方法:
void StoreRichText(..., string richText);
string FetchRichText(...);
要存储 RichTextBox 的内容:
void StoreRichText(RichTextBox rtb, ...)
{
string richText = rtb.Rtf;
StoreRichText(..., richText);
}
void ShowRichText(RichTextbox rtb, ...)
{
string richText = FetchRichtext(...);
rtb.Rtf = richText;
}
简单的comme bonjour!
我正在尝试使用 mysql 数据库和 winfoms 保存和加载富文本。
我必须在 mysql 中使用什么数据类型以及如何在 richtextbox 中加载文本?
实际上我使用 VARCHAR(5000)
作为数据类型并像这样加载 richtextbox
rtbannotations.Text = meetings.annotations;
但文本显示为未格式化。
假设您有在数据库中存储 richTextFormat 并获取它的方法:
void StoreRichText(..., string richText);
string FetchRichText(...);
要存储 RichTextBox 的内容:
void StoreRichText(RichTextBox rtb, ...)
{
string richText = rtb.Rtf;
StoreRichText(..., richText);
}
void ShowRichText(RichTextbox rtb, ...)
{
string richText = FetchRichtext(...);
rtb.Rtf = richText;
}
简单的comme bonjour!